Outdoors. Adventure. Bourbon. Video Production and Photography based in Kentucky, working anywhere.

Wilkinson Visual is a collaborative video production team that serves to create compelling multimedia for businesses or non-profit organizations that have roots in the outdoor world. We want to tell the incredible stories, share the life changing adventures, and present the amazing locations that evoke emotion and action on the part of the audience. We offer complete video production services from pre to post, as well as photography for our clients.

Exciting news today! Solar panels are being installed on the Middlesboro Community Center in eastern Kentucky. The installation will reduce the Center's energy bills by more than 80 percent as well as reduce carbon emissions. Funded in large part by the Cumberland Forest Project Community Fund, this installation is the first in a series of community solar projects we will accomplish in partnership with Mountain Association. We thank the City of Middlesboro and H.O.M.E.S. Inc. for their partnership in this project.

We are so excited to announce that our videography partner, Wilkinson Visual, won a regional Emmy award for a series of two climate change videos they produced and filmed for us. "Farmers in a Changing Climate" and "Doing Business in a Changing Climate" bring together heartfelt, authentic Kentucky voices to tell the story of climate change in an accessible, non-confrontational way that invites the audience to listen, learn and take action.
